Pure Energy Launches - First National Radio Program Dedicated to the Business of Renewable Energy

MIAMI, July 7 /PRNewswire/ -- Pure Energy, the first national radio show dedicated to the business of renewable energy, is launching from the Miami studios of 880 The Biz (WZAB) on Monday, July 13, 2009 at 6:00 p.m. EDT. Pure Energy is hosted by noted energy expert Sean O'Hanlon, who is also the Executive Director of the American Biofuels Council (ABC). Guests for the premier show include renowned engineer and author Dr. Robert Zubrin as well as worldwide peak oil expert and author of nine books including "Peak Everything," Richard Heinberg.

"With oil prices heading back over $70/bbl, and set to go higher, it could not be more urgent for America to take immediate action to break free of the stranglehold of the oil cartel," said Zubrin, author of "Energy Victory". The U.S. congress could effectively destroy OPEC with the stroke of a pen simply by passing a law requiring that all new cars sold in the U.S. be flex fueled. Such a law would make flex fuel the international standard and would thereby create fuel choice all around the world."

Pure Energy will be a lively repartee between O'Hanlon and his guests discussing the current business challenges and opportunities in the energy arena as the world moves into the "Age of Renewable Energy".

"No single issue has as much of a far reaching impact as energy, and today we are facing several key issues that are vital to our future. Among them are energy security, crumbling infrastructure, economic development, and environmental concerns," said O'Hanlon. "This show will focus on the opportunities that lie within the challenges. The discussion of how we effectively address these issues simultaneously is long overdue. It's time to think outside the barrel."
